cuisinart-grind-and-brew-plus-bean-to-cuBean Cup Coffee Machines

Bean-to-cup coffee machines provide simplicity and high-quality, as well as flexibility. They're ideal for businesses looking to provide a top-quality coffee experience for their staff and customers.

You can also select the type and strength of beans, and the coarseness of the grind.

Easy to use

Bean cup coffee machines unlike traditional espresso machines, are fully automated. They come with water tanks and a heating unit and a pump all designed to produce the perfect cup of coffee. They come with a built-in cleaning and descaling system to ensure that your machine is operating at highest performance.

Many of these machines also come with a user-friendly digital display that guides users through the entire brewing process, giving them step-by-step guidance on grinding and tamping, extraction, and texturing milk. Some machines permit you to alter the size of the grind as well as the temperature of water for the perfect cup of coffee. These machines often also have an integrated system for granulated or fresh milk which is easy to operate and maintain.

A bean-to-cup machine may also serve a variety of drinks. These machines can produce cappuccino, espresso and latte with the push of a button. Certain machines can also serve special drinks such as mochas, macchiatos and espresso iced.

You can also select the model that's compatible with the type you prefer of milk. Some coffee machines have a built-in milk frother, while others come with an external version that's simpler to use. Additionally you can also select one that comes with an eco-friendly mode that reduces electricity consumption.

A bean-to-cup coffee maker could save you lots of time and money, particularly in the long run. It is less expensive to run and requires less maintenance than an traditional espresso machine. A bean-to cup machine is great for office environments, as it eliminates the need for training staff and reduces waste. This makes it a desirable choice for Coffeee businesses that want to offer a high-quality coffee service. In addition the machines are easy to use and offer a convenient self-service option for employees. They can brew coffee in just 20 to 60 seconds. This is a perfect solution for busy offices.

Low Maintenance

Bean-to-cup machines are ideal for those who are passionate about coffee but don't want to bother with it. These machines grind and press the coffee in one go which makes them more convenient to use than traditional espresso machines. These machines are easy to clean and are available in a variety of designs. Some are small and lightweight, while others are sufficient to be placed in a coffee Shop the Best Bean To Cup Coffee Machines or cafe. The controls range from simple text to touchscreens and even Wi-Fi connectivity that allows you to operate the machine from your smartphone or tablet.

A commercial bean to cup coffee machine requires regular cleaning to maintain functionality. Follow the directions given by your manufacturer or supplier. If you do not clean the machine, it will begin to degrade. The water tanks of the machine may become blocked with milk and other residues, which can reduce their capacity to function. In addition the heating unit could be damaged due to limescale, which may eventually stop working.

You can save money by cleaning the machine regularly and avoiding repairs and service calls. Most manufacturers give detailed instructions on how to keep your coffee maker in good condition. They are found in the manual, which should be read carefully prior to making use of the machine.

Cleaning the brewing unit is essential every day, along with cleaning the machine after each use. You can do this using bean to cup machine-friendly products, such as cappuccino cleanser and descaling solution.

The best way to avoid the build-up of limescale and other residues is to make use of a descaler. There are commercial coffee machine descalers in liquids or tablets. Tablets are especially helpful if your water is hard. It is also recommended to run a routine cleaning every two months at a minimum. This will eliminate mineral deposits that could cause an unpleasant taste and reduce your machine's functionality.

Easy to clean

Bean-to-cup equipment requires a little more maintenance than capsule machines to ensure they are running smoothly. Manufacturers usually include detailed cleaning and decaling programs in their machine manuals. They should be followed exactly as they are instructed. This will help to minimize downtime and avoid costly call-out costs.

Cleaning the drip tray regularly or dreg drawer can be essential. These components can affect the taste of drinks in the future, and may promote bacterial growth. A clogged nozzle may delay the heating process and redirect the flow into unwanted directions.

Cleaning is especially important for bean-to cup coffee makers, since they use freshly-made milk in every drink. If the milk tank isn't cleaned regularly, a build-up of sourmilk may affect the taste of the coffee and cause customers sick.

A bacterial build-up could cause the machine to stop working and your staff will have to hand-make their coffee instead. Many bean-to cup machines have an individual cycle to flush the milk. It can be programmed to run automatically after a certain amount of drinks, or after a time period without use.

Most of these cycles will be a backflush using clean water to flush the machine's pipes and stop clogs. It is recommended to do this regularly to maintain the machine's health, and ideally every day at the conclusion of the day. Some machines come with special cleaning tablets which can be put in the coffee grounds container. Follow the instructions of the manufacturer to achieve the most effective results.
